Zak and Wheezie are getting ready to put on a musical performance at Singing Springs, but they can't agree on what music to use—while Zak wants to sing soft, soothing tones, Wheezie would rather sing loud and wild. When their arguing incurs the wrath of the titular Giant of Nod, who imprisons them and their friends so he can get some peace and quiet, the duo must settle their dispute in time to perform.

  • Our Giants Are Bigger: Inverted; the titular giant is only big compared to the Nodlings whom he resembles, and compared to everyone else he's relatively small.
  • Pint-Sized Powerhouse: Despite his size, the Giant of Nod is quite strong.
  • Super-Strength: The Giant is strong enough to lift, spin and throw not only Emmy and Max but the three (four?) dragons with them, at the same time. He also effortlessly shoves a boulder in front of the hole of the tree he threw them into.
    Max: "Whoa! The Giant of Nod's even stronger than you, Ord!"
  • Vocal Dissonance: Despite hardly coming up to the dragons' knees, the Giant of Nod has a loud, deep voice. Even louder when aided by his megaphone.


The gang is invited to a sleepover party at Zak and Weezie's, but Cassie is afraid of attending because this is her first time staying away from home and faces missing her family. Emmy and Max must find a way to help Cassie deal with her homesickness and still have fun.

"The Big Sleepover" contains examples of:

  • Go-to-Sleep Ending: The final scene shows Max falling asleep on the window bench and Emmy tells him goodnight.
  • Incredibly Lame Fun: Zak is ecstatic when he hears their mother announce it's "Beddy Bye Time". In contrast, Wheezie can see her brother is giving their night ritual way too much credit for being remotely fun.
  • Pajama-Clad Hero: Just like in "Zak's Song", Emmy and Max spend the whole episode in their pajamas. Justified since it's nighttime in both worlds.
  • Slumber Party: What Zak and Weezie were holding for the episode.
  • Take a Third Option: The dilemma of the story is that Cassie is torn between missing out on Zak and Wheezie's sleepover, and staying at the sleepover the entire night at the expense of feeling homesick. Towards the end when Emmy and Max have to go home soon, everyone figures out a resolution: stick around for the sleepover, and return home by bedtime so she can be closer to her family.
